The Rise of Robot Vacuums
Robot vacuums emerged onto the cleaning home appliance scene in the early 2000s, but it wasn't until recent years that they ended up being mainstream. With increased demand for smart home devices, these compact cleaners have actually gotten traction among homeowners seeking to simplify their cleaning regimens. The essential functions that drive the popularity of robot vacuums consist of:
- Automated Cleaning: Robot vacuums run independently, navigating through your home and cleaning floorings without the need for manual effort.
- Smart Technology: Many models come geared up with Wi-Fi connection and mobile apps that enable users to control and set up cleansings from another location.
- Compact Design: The slim profile of robot vacuums enables them to reach areas that standard vacuums may miss, like under furnishings.
Functions to Look for in a Robot Vacuum
When selecting a robot vacuum, it's important to think about a series of features that suit your specific cleaning needs. Here's a guide to what to try to find:
Feature
Description
Battery Life
Search for models with long battery life to cover bigger locations.
Suction Power
Greater suction power is vital for homes with animals or carpets.
Navigation Technology
Advanced mapping and sensing unit innovation guarantees efficient cleaning.
Filter System
HEPA filters are crucial for trapping irritants and dust.
Capability
A larger dustbin capability means less regular emptying.
Wi-Fi Connectivity
Allows for remote control by means of smartphone apps.
Voice Control
Integration with smart speakers for hands-free operation.
Mopping Functionality
Some designs can also mop surface areas for improved cleaning.
Top Robot Vacuums in 2023
Here's a selection of the best robot vacuums available in the market today:
1. iRobot Roomba s9+
The iRobot Roomba s9+ is widely considered as the crème de la crème of robot vacuums. Including effective suction, advanced smart mapping, and a self-emptying dock, this design is a preferred among family pet owners and those with carpets.
Pros:
- Exceptional cleaning performance on carpets.
- Advanced navigation and mapping capabilities.
- Self-emptying function for hands-free upkeep.
Cons:
- Higher price point.
- Larger size might not fit under some furnishings.
2. Roborock S7
The Roborock S7 is a versatile cleaning maker that excels in both vacuuming and mopping. It features sonic mopping technology that scrubs floorings approximately 3,000 times per minute, making it perfect for homes with animals.
Pros:
- Dual functionality (vacuuming and mopping).
- Good battery life and effective navigation.
- Affordable compared to similar models.
Cons:
- Needs a designated location for mopping to prevent carpet damage.
3. Eufy by Anker BoostIQ RoboVac 11S
The Eufy BoostIQ RoboVac 11S is an affordable choice that still delivers strong efficiency. With a slim style, this vacuum can quickly browse tight spaces while maintaining a quiet operation.
Pros:
- Affordable without compromising performance.
- Slim style for reaching under furniture.
- Quiet operation suitable for nighttime cleaning.
Cons:
- Basic navigation; not perfect for intricate floor plans.
- Does not have sophisticated smart functions.
4. Neato Botvac D7 Connected
The Neato Botvac D7 is understood for its distinct D-shape style, which allows it to clean corners and edges successfully. vacuum robot provides excellent suction power and advanced mapping capabilities.
Pros:
- Excellent edge cleaning abilities.
- Strong suction and smart navigation.
- Integration with a range of smart home systems.
Cons:
- Pricier than some rivals.
- Can be loud during operation.
Benefits of Using Robot Vacuums
Purchasing a robot vacuum comes with various benefits:
- Time-Saving: Robot vacuums can clean your home while you are away or taken part in other activities.
- Consistent Cleaning: Regular scheduled cleanings ensure your home stays clean without the trouble.
- Versatile Cleaning Options: Many models can adjust to different surface areas, including wood, tile, and carpets.
- Decreased Allergens: With HEPA filters, robot vacuums can help enhance indoor air quality by trapping dust and allergens.
